United Cerebral Palsy of Georgia is seeking an experienced administrator for a temporary 3-week position in Thetford, Norfolk. The role involves performing general administrative duties and providing support during this period.

Candidates should have prior administrative experience, strong communication skills, reliability, and proficient computer skills. The position starts as soon as possible.
